Definition An SN1 reaction is a two-step nucleophilic substitution process in organic chemistry where the bond between the carbon and leaving group breaks before the nucleophile adds to the carbocation Definition An sn2 reaction, or bimolecular nucleophilic substitution, is a type of chemical reaction where a nucleophile attacks an electrophilic carbon, resulting in the substitution of one group for another.
